Hypolipidemia in a Mutant Strain of "Acatalasemic" Mice

Science, 1971
Mutant "acatalasemic" mice have an unstable catalase in hepatic and renal peroxisomes that is readily degraded, apparently into peroxidase subunits. The hypothesis that an in situ cataloperoxidase would affect serum lipids was tested in these mutants and serum triglycerides and cholesterol were found to be significantly lower than in the wild strain ...

Morphological Changes of Cochlea in a Strain of New-mutant Mice

Acta Oto-Laryngologica, 1991
The hearing ability and histological characteristics of the cochlea of a strain of new-mutant mice were analyzed. This new mutant arose as a spontaneous mutation in the C3H/He stock. The genetic mode is autosomal recessive and the animals show abnormal behavior such as circling, head-tossing and hyperactivity.
